On Friday, October 1st, Ana Tomičić and Anamaria Malešević participated to the 2nd International Conference On the relation between Artificial Intelligence, Social sciences and Humanities organised by the Zagreb School of Economics and Management and the Luxemburg School of Business. They presented part of their study’s results, with particular reference to the strong misbalance in the scientific production from the Global North and South, resulting in cognitive injustice in knowledge production in the realm of digital phenotyping. Their presentation addressed the question, as stated in its title: How far North is Digital Phenotyping?
